Air Fryer Golden Crispy Fish with Hot Fries and Creamy Dipping Sauce

A flavorful dish featuring crispy fish fillets and hot fries served with a creamy dipping sauce, perfect for busy weeknights or a fun weekend dinner.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 50 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: American
Calories: 450

Ingredients
  

For the Fish
  • 4 pieces fish fillets (such as cod or tilapia)
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s
  • 1/2 cup flour
  • 2 pieces eggs beaten
  • to taste Salt and pepper
  • 1 pound frozen fries
For the Dipping Sauce
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on paprika

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at the air fryer to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Season fish fillets with salt and pepper. Set up a dredging station: place flour in one bowl, beaten eggs in another, and breadcrumbs in a third bowl.
  3. Dredge each fish fillet in flour, dip in egg, then coat with breadcrumbs.
Cooking
  1. Place the coated fish fillets in the air fryer basket in a single layer and spray with cooking spray.
  2. Cook for about 10-12 minutes or until golden and crispy, flipping halfway through.
  3. Meanwhile, cook the frozen fries in the air fryer according to package instructions, usually around 15-20 minutes, shaking the basket halfway.
Make the Dipping Sauce
  1. Mix together mayonnaise, lemon juice, garlic powder, and paprika in a small bowl.
Serve
  1. Serve the golden crispy fish with hot fries and creamy dipping sauce.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Reheat fries in the air fryer for best results. Adjust seasoning in the dipping sauce as desired.
